Chennai XI vs Punjab XI 8th Match at Mumbai, 16 Apr, 2021

Toss: Chennai, who chose to bowl
Punjab XI 106/8 (20)
Chennai XI 107/4 (15.4)
Chennai won by 6 wickets
Man of the Match: Deepak Chahar
